Microsoft turns around during earnings call, up 5% in pre-market trading Check out this morning's top movers from around Wall Street, compiled by The Fly.
HIGHER -
- JinkoSolar (JKS) up 15% after announcing that the company's principal operating subsidiary, Jiangxi Jinko, has completed its initial public offering, or IPO, process and started trading on the Shanghai Stock Exchange's Sci-Tech innovation board
- Clean Energy (CLNE) up 10% after providing FY22 through FY26 guidance in an investor presentation
- NRx Pharmaceuticals (NRXP) up 3% after a first safety report from a Southwestern hospital where physicians have administered Zyesami to patients with COVID-19 respiratory failure under the Federal Right To Try Law
UP AFTER EARNINGS -
- Microsoft (MSFT) up 5%
- Corning (GLW) up 13%
- AT&T (T) up 2%
- Boeing (BA) up 2%
DOWN AFTER EARNINGS -
- Kimberly-Clark (KMB) down 5%
- Abbott (ABT) down 1%
LOWER -
- Gatos Silver (GATO) down 54% after reporting that if it is determined the 2020 Technical Report materially overestimated resources and reserves, it could constitute an event of default under the company's credit facility, and the company would intend to seek a waiver from its lender
- Mainz Biomed (MYNZ) down 24% after 1.5M share secondary priced at $15.00
